The public middle schools with the most Pacific Islander students in Travis County, Texas

Across Travis County, Texas, 15 public middle schools are ranked here, ranked by the total number of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ander students enrolled. Hill Country Middle School leads the list at 4, against a median of 1 across the ranked schools.
